The Story in Brief

Microdrama has become a mainstream entertainment format in India, with 80% of audiences preferring it and 86% spending over 15 minutes daily watching it, according to a report by ShareChat, Moj, and Kantar. The study of 1,045 mobile users across 14 cities found that 77% discover microdramas through social media feeds, and 54% return for repeat viewing. Everyday-life stories are the most popular genre.

The report also says microdrama generates 84% brand recall and 82% purchase intent, outperforming traditional short-form content for advertisers. Viewers come from varied economic backgrounds: 68% are from households earning over Rs 10 lakh annually, and 63% own a home.

The Indian Opinion

The report's numbers are impressive but not surprising for a mobile-first nation. The narrative that microdrama is merely a fleeting trend ignores the repeat viewing and broad demographic reach, 68% from households earning over Rs 10 lakh. Yet the sample of 1,045 respondents across only 14 cities may not capture rural or low-income viewers. The real test will be whether brands sustain their ad spend beyond initial curiosity and whether microdrama can retain viewers as novelty fades. Watch for the actual conversion rates in the next quarter's data.
